Bloomberg's Surveillance program returns on March 2, 2026, with hosts Jonathan Ferro, Lisa Abramowicz and Annmarie Hordern leading daily discussions with market leaders from Wall Street to Washington. The program positions itself as essential viewing for investors and executives preparing for the trading day, offering direct access to decision makers who shape financial markets.

Now in its latest iteration, Bloomberg Surveillance continues the network's tradition of real-time business intelligence, connecting viewers to breaking news and analysis that impacts global markets. The show's format emphasizes immediate relevance, with hosts engaging directly with CEOs, policymakers and market strategists to unpack developing stories affecting stocks, bonds and currencies.
